A Model Context Protocol (MCP) server for AI image generation and editing using ByteDance's Seedream models through the AceDataCloud API.

Generate and edit AI images directly from Claude, VS Code, or any MCP-compatible client.

Features

  • Text-to-Image Generation — Create high-quality images from text prompts (Chinese & English)
  • Image Editing — Modify existing images with AI (style transfer, background change, virtual try-on)
  • Multiple Models — Seedream v4.5 (flagship), v4.0 (balanced), v3.0 T2I, SeedEdit v3.0 I2I
  • Multi-Resolution — 1K, 2K, 4K, adaptive, and custom dimensions
  • Seed Control — Reproducible results with seed parameter (v3 models)
  • Sequential Generation — Generate related images in sequence (v4.5/v4.0)
  • Streaming — Progressive image delivery (v4.5/v4.0)
  • Task Tracking — Monitor generation progress and retrieve results

Quick Start

1. Get API Token

Get your API token from AceDataCloud Platform:

  1. Sign up or log in
  2. Navigate to Seedream Images API
  3. Click "Acquire" to get your token

2. Install

# Install from PyPI
pip install mcp-seedream-pro

# Or clone and install locally
git clone https://github.com/AceDataCloud/MCPSeedream.git
cd MCPSeedream
pip install -e .

3. Configure

# Copy example environment file
cp .env.example .env

# Edit with your API token
echo "ACEDATACLOUD_API_TOKEN=your_token_here" > .env

4. Run

# Run the server
mcp-seedream-pro

# Or with Python directly
python main.py

Remote HTTP Mode (Hosted)

AceDataCloud hosts a managed MCP server that you can connect to directly — no local installation required.

Endpoint: https://seedream.mcp.acedata.cloud/mcp

All requests require a Bearer token in the Authorization header. Get your token from AceDataCloud Platform.

Claude Desktop (Remote)

{
  "mcpServers": {
    "seedream": {
      "type": "streamable-http",
      "url": "https://seedream.mcp.acedata.cloud/mcp",
      "headers": {
        "Authorization": "Bearer your_api_token_here"
      }
    }
  }
}

Cursor / VS Code

In your MCP client settings, add:

  • Type: streamable-http
  • URL: https://seedream.mcp.acedata.cloud/mcp
  • Headers: Authorization: Bearer your_api_token_here

cURL Test

# Health check (no auth required)
curl https://seedream.mcp.acedata.cloud/health

# MCP initialize (requires Bearer token)
curl -X POST https://seedream.mcp.acedata.cloud/mcp \
  -H "Content-Type: application/json" \
  -H "Accept: application/json" \
  -H "Authorization: Bearer your_api_token_here" \
  -d '{"jsonrpc":"2.0","id":1,"method":"initialize","params":{"protocolVersion":"2025-03-26","capabilities":{},"clientInfo":{"name":"test","version":"1.0"}}}'

Self-Hosting with Docker

docker pull ghcr.io/acedatacloud/mcp-seedream-pro:latest
docker run -p 8000:8000 ghcr.io/acedatacloud/mcp-seedream-pro:latest

Clients connect with their own Bearer token — the server extracts the token from each request's Authorization header and uses it for upstream API calls.

Available Tools

Image Generation & Editing

ToolDescription
seedream_generate_imageGenerate an image from a text prompt
seedream_edit_imageEdit or modify existing images with AI

Task Management

ToolDescription
seedream_get_taskQuery a single task status and result
seedream_get_tasks_batchQuery multiple tasks at once

Information

ToolDescription
seedream_list_modelsList available models with capabilities
seedream_list_sizesList available image size options

Available Models

ModelVersionTypeBest ForPrice
doubao-seedream-4-5-251128v4.5Text-to-ImageBest quality, flagship~$0.037/image
doubao-seedream-4-0-250828v4.0Text-to-ImageBest value, most tasks~$0.030/image
doubao-seedream-3-0-t2i-250415v3.0Text-to-ImageReproducible results~$0.038/image
doubao-seededit-3-0-i2i-250628v3.0Image-to-ImageImage editing~$0.046/image

Configuration

Environment Variables

VariableDescriptionDefault
ACEDATACLOUD_API_TOKENAPI token from AceDataCloudRequired
ACEDATACLOUD_API_BASE_URLAPI base URLhttps://api.acedata.cloud
SEEDREAM_REQUEST_TIMEOUTRequest timeout in seconds1800
LOG_LEVELLogging levelINFO

Command Line Options

mcp-seedream-pro --help

Options:
  --version          Show version
  --transport        Transport mode: stdio (default) or http
  --port             Port for HTTP transport (default: 8000)
